On the LED's Henry, check Radio Shack if you are up for some simple soldering. They are getting out of this kind of stuff more and more nationwide (sadly). I picked up a large "kit" of LED's (about 20 or so) of various sizes/colors for $5. Ditto for microswitches. The other thing is check Dollar General and cheapo type stores for leftover LED Christmas light strings and little prelit "desktop trees". Usually a buck or less if they still have them. Granted they will likely be all one color (clear) but are usually pefect for headlights or interior lights. Sometimes these strings can difficult to tell the voltage required and polarity. Just try series connecting AAA batteries. Try one battery, then reverse the wires. Then two batts in series and reverse wires, then three....and so on. You might pop one LED in the process of figuring it out, but at this price, so what?.
